The entertainment world is mourning the loss of actor Julian McMahon, who passed away at the age of 56. Best known for his roles in iconic series like 'Charmed,' 'Fantastic Four,' and 'Nip/Tuck,' McMahon left an indelible mark on television and film. Following the news of his death, a wave of heartfelt tributes has emerged from his former co-stars, showcasing the impact he had on those who worked alongside him.

Alyssa Milano, who starred alongside McMahon in 'Charmed' as Phoebe Halliwell, expressed her devastation and shared a poignant memory. “My heart is broken. Jules was such a presence... funny, charming, and incredibly talented. I will miss him dearly,” she wrote on social media, accompanied by a throwback photo of the two. Milano’s tribute highlighted McMahon's charisma and the genuine connection they shared on and off screen.

Ioan Gruffudd, McMahon's former co-star in 'Fantastic Four,' also paid his respects. He described McMahon as a “wonderful man” and recalled their shared experiences during filming. Gruffudd’s words underscored the camaraderie and respect McMahon earned within the industry.

Beyond 'Charmed' and 'Fantastic Four,' McMahon’s career spanned decades and included memorable roles in shows like 'Las Vegas' and 'Arrow.' However, it was his portrayal of Dr. Christian Troy in 'Nip/Tuck' that arguably solidified his status as a captivating and complex actor. The show’s creator, Ryan Murphy, shared a statement praising McMahon’s talent and impact on the series. “Julian was a force of nature. He was a brilliant actor and a beautiful man,” Murphy stated.
